REE Automotive Debuts P7-B Class 3 Electric Box Truck With AWD, AWS via insideevs.com

Israeli EV tech startup REE Automotive has unveiled the P7-B Class 3 electric delivery truck built on its P7 cab chassis and packing its REEcorner all-wheel drive and steer by wire technology.

Targeting the growing delivery vehicle market, the P7-B has a box truck configuration with ultra-low flat floor , offering up to 4,400 pounds of payload and 812 cubic feet of cargo volume. The Gross Vehicle Weight Rating of 14,000 pounds .says the P7-B has a driver-focused cabin designed for optimal ergonomics, with a human-machine interface enabling maximum driver comfort, safety, and productivity.

It packs four electric motors—one at each wheel—with a system output of 400 kilowatts and a peak torque of 545 Newton-meters . The vehicle is said to offer up to 150 miles of range and a maximum speed of 75 mph . The battery capacity was not disclosed.The Class 3 electric truck targets the growing commercial EV mid- and last-mile delivery market, with applications such as 16-foot vans and delivery trucks.

REE says the vehicle has seen intensive customer evaluations at its UK engineering center, including global delivery, logistics, and e-commerce companies. Feedback has been"positive and encouraging," especially when it comes to the agility and maneuverability afforded by REE's all-wheel drive and all-wheel steer systems.

"The on-track testing of the P7-B and extensive customer evaluations are another crucial step on the road to commercialization and deployment of test fleets followed by scale adaptation in fleets. Feedback from our customers has been that this is the truck they have been waiting for – a driver-centric work truck that drives like a saloon car but is built to deliver under the harshest commercial duty cycle.
